During the Spring of 2014, our Executive Director, Susan Leopold travels to Hawaii to investigate the ongoing sustainability issues regarding the harvest of native Hawaiian Sandalwood and the various mapping, replanting, and conservation projects taking place on the Big Island. During her visit, she was interviewed by Shannon Wianecki of Hana Hou magazine. This is a wonderful article which gives a thorough overview of the history behind the Hawaiian Sandalwood trade and where it stands today amidst larger conservation and sustainability concerns.
